Leadership Review Briefing — Finance Team

Subject: Proposed Joint Venture with Arkelstad Logistics

Korvane Industries has completed preliminary diligence on the proposed venture covering cold-chain distribution in the Melsport corridor. Capital contribution would be split 60/40, with Korvane holding operational control. Projected breakeven falls in year three under conservative volume assumptions. Legal review flagged no blocking issues. The confidential commercial rationale is summarized below.

management briefing: Only 33 of the 205 pilot accounts renewed Kasath, so a churn review is set for October 17. Weniusek Logistics is in early talks to buy Holethax Freight for about $345.6 million.

// Grace window (seconds) for Larkspur cron jobs after a clock
// resync. Support: if customers report jobs firing late, drift
// within this window is expected and not a defect. Values above
// it trigger the drift alert and a ticket. Chosen after the
// March investigation; the build where it landed is recorded below.

session token of yageg-kagap = htk9_89026285c

Heads up: if the Lintrock baseline file in the Quarrow repo drifts from main, CI fails with a "stale baseline" error even when the code is fine. Quick fix is to regenerate the baseline on a clean checkout and re-push. If a customer build is blocked, confirm the failing run matches the token below before escalating.

build token for yadug-yagag: htk21_c863c33eb8b82c0c9c152

Welcome to the Paylark plugin program! A heads-up before you run the integration suite: a handful of tests against the sandbox settlement service are flaky, especially the refund-retry ones. Don't burn an afternoon chasing them — rerun the suite once before filing anything. We're slowly quarantining the worst offenders into a nightly job. Your plugin only needs the sandbox tier, which mocks out card networks entirely. To authenticate against the sandbox gateway, use the key below in your test config.

service key, kagep-yafop: qvz23-ZKPHptIdEFAcWdmbBSRvIiM